Firm pressure on the head position control handle releases the self-locking gas spring, extending the piston rod and simultaneously slowly raising the bed surface from the head position. Also hold the handle tightly and apply downward force to descend;
The lifting and lowering of the thigh bed surface is controlled by the thigh crank handle; the lifting and lowering of the foot bed surface is controlled by the foot position control handle.
When gripped tightly, the pulling pin is released from the positioning hole and lowered by its own weight. When the handle is released, the foot bed surface 12 is locked in this position when it reaches the desired angle;
The coordinated use of the control handle and the handle can enable the patient to obtain various postures from supine to semi-recumbent, bent legs, flat sitting, and upright sitting.
In addition, if the patient wants to lie on their side in the supine position, first pull one side of the hospital bed from supplier, lower the side rails, and press the control button on the outside of the bed with one hand to release the self-locking side gas spring, its piston rod extends.
At the same time, the lying surface on the side is slowly raised. When it rises to the required angle, release the control button to lock the bed surface in this position, and complete the side lying position from the surface. Also the same operation is used in reverse.
When the defecation locker is rotated clockwise, the toilet hole cover will automatically open, and the toilet carrier will automatically feed the patient's buttocks horizontally, allowing the patient to defecate or clean the lower part. keep it flat. Keep it flush.
At the same time, the bedpan is automatically sent to the operator's side, so that the nursing staff can take it away for cleaning, and put the cleaned bedpan back into the bedpan carrier for the next use.
Hold the top edge of the side guardrail horizontally, lift it up about 20 mm vertically, and turn it down 180 degrees to lower the guardrail. After patient goes to hospital bed, After the patient goes to bed, lift the guardrail up and turn it 180 degrees, and press it vertically to complete the side guardrail raising. Note: The same way as foot guards used.
Align the opening of the plastic part on the back of the living table with the upper side of the side rail and press it down. Hold the handrail with one hand and lift the living table with the other to remove it.
No matter the state of the bed surface, the infusion pole can be used. When using the infusion wand, first twist the two parts of the infusion wand into one.
Then bend the hook under the infusion stand, align it with the upper horizontal tube, and at the same time, align the upper hook head with the round hole of the upper tube of the side guardrail and press down to use it. Lift the infusion stand and you can remove it.
Press the brake with your feet or hands to brake. Lift and remove the infusion handle.
When the patient uses the bed or needs to change the body position, he must fasten the seat belt (the tightness of the seat belt is adjusted according to the individual) to prevent danger.
When the foot bed surface is level, adjust the thigh handle and lift the thigh bed surface to prevent the patient from slipping; hold the foot control handle tightly, put the foot bed surface in the proper position, and turn down the foot activity board. Then shake the thigh handle to keep the foot activity board level, put it in the water basin, and you can wash your feet. After washing your feet, remove the basin and replace the foot pads. Hold the foot control handle and raise the soleplate to a horizontal position.

The spinal board consists of a fiberboard or wooden board with opposing holes around the board for fixation straps and casualty handling. Application of the spine board should be combined with a neck brace, head immobilizer and fixation belt for casualties with spinal injuries.
When dealing with a suspected cervical spine injury casualty, the operation requires the rescuer to use unassisted braking techniques to prevent the operation from causing secondary injury to the casualty.

Judge the safety of the scene environment and do self-protection. Instruct the casualty not to move his head and neck and to follow the ambulanceman's command.
Paramedic A checks the casualty's cervical spine for cervical spine injury, bruising, etc.
Ask the casualty to move his fingers and toes to determine if there is any spinal cord injury.
Paramedic B fixes the casualty's head with a headlock.
Paramedic A measures the height of the casualty's neck, puts a cervical brace on it, and then immediately immobilizes the casualty with a cephalothoracic lock.
Paramedic B changes the head and shoulder lock to fix the head and shoulder of the casualty, and together with Paramedic A, turns the casualty into a lateral position, while checking the thoracic and lumbar vertebrae for injuries.
Paramedic C puts the spine board on the side of the casualty's body
Paramedics A, B and C together put the casualty on the spine board and keep his spine rotating axially.
Paramedic A fixes the casualty with a head-thorax lock.
Paramedic B change the double shoulder lock to fix the head, neck and shoulder of the casualty, and move the casualty to the center of the spinal board together with Paramedic A.
Paramedic A fixes the casualty with a head-thorax lock, Paramedic B fixes the casualty's head with a head immobilizer, and Paramedic A fixes the head immobilizer with a brake band respectively.
Add padding between the casualty's axillae, lumbar region, knees and both lower extremities.
Secure the casualty to the spinal board with immobilization straps.
When carrying a casualty with a fixed spine board, pay attention to the handler to rise and fall together, with steady feet and firm hands to prevent falling and slipping casualties.
Pay attention to the observation of the injury, not to pick up the injured person at will.
To keep the injured person's body lying flat and straight, not to bend the body.
To carry out coaxial turning, not to twist the body of the injured person.
The manual hospital bed can also be said to be a movable hospital bed. Since there are 4 small wheels under the hospital bed, it can also be turned, and it is relatively more convenient to move, so more and more people choose this kind of manual hospital bed, whether in hospitals or at home. However, when choosing to buy this kind of manual hospital bed, in order to purchase it at a more affordable price, you need to understand the reasons for the different prices of The manual hospital beds and how to buy them from manufacturers.
The reason why the price of manual hospital beds is very different is often directly related to the different materials. For example, if you choose stainless steel, which is relatively high in terms of price. If you choose some steel pipe materials of poor quality, it will save a lot of money compared to stainless steel materials. There are also high-quality The manual hospital beds made of polyethylene material, which are relatively inexpensive in terms of price, so be sure to choose according to The manual hospital bed material when purchasing.
The price of a The manual hospital bed is also directly related to the size. For example, different heights, the relative height is slightly higher than the short one, and the width and length are different, and there are also differences in price. Therefore, users, especially hospitals, need to buy such beds in large quantities, and even more need to buy them according to the size they need.
The manual hospital beds made of different materials are different in terms of process. In particular, The manual hospital beds made of metal materials and The manual hospital beds made of polyethylene materials are different in terms of process. If the process is relatively complex and more advanced, there will also be differences in the price of The manual hospital beds.
If the purchase method is different, there is also a difference in price. For example, if you buy in a real area, the price is relatively expensive. If you choose to buy online, the price is slightly cheaper. Of course, if you sign a purchase agreement directly with the manufacturer, it will be cheaper in terms of price.
The manual hospital beds like this are relatively non-collapsible, because in the whole design, it is a simple design, so although this The manual hospital bed can be moved, the degree of automation is much worse, and it can only be moved slightly in the room, or rolled out to bask in the sun, etc., which is relatively convenient. But if the patient wants to put his legs on top of it, this kind of hospital bed is not practical.
Folding manual hospital beds are relatively more advanced than one-piece beds, and many one-piece beds can only be shaken up on the backrest and can sit on the bed at most. However, this foldable manual hospital bed is like a wheelchair. Not only can the back rest be swung up, but it can also be folded at the bend of the leg, so this kind of hospital bed is more convenient like a wheelchair, and some can even stand. This kind of manual hospital bed is suitable for some people with cervical or lumbar fractures, and some people with hemiplegia.
